Abstract:
OBJECTIVE To study the fingerprints of three different species of Cimicifuga Rhizoma.
METHODS YMC-Pack-ODS-C
18 column(250 mm×4.6 mm, 5 μm) was taken for study, the mobile phase was acetonitrile-0.1% phosphoric acid solution with gradient elution at the flow rate of was 1.0 mL·min
-1, the column temperature was 30℃, the detection wavelength was 320 nm and the injection volume was 10 μL.
RESULTS The fingerprints of three different species of Cinicifuga Rhizoma were established. Seventeen characteristic peaks of
Cimicifuga dahurica (Turcz.) Maxim, 19 characteristic peaks of
Cimicifuga heracleifolia Kom. and 23 characteristic peaks of
Cimicifuga foetida L. were pointed out, respectively.
CONCLUSION This method is reproducible, simple and reliable, can provide a theoretical basis for the qualitative identification of Cinicifuga Rhizoma.
